Program Overview
This 7-day program, delivered in partnership with Elevation Learning, develops core consulting skills for professionals and subject matter specialists. Utilizing a real-life consulting assignment, participants refine their thought processes and practice proven consulting models and techniques, aiming to transition to an independent consulting career. The program covers topics such as client relationship management, project delivery, and organizational transformation.

Other:
- The program is delivered in partnership with Elevation Learning.
- The program utilizes Elevation Learning's proprietary CONSULT process, a five-stage model for project delivery.
- The program covers the following topics:
- Appraising the client's situation.
- Articulating client added value.
- Managing and exceeding client expectations.
- Managing, monitoring, and controlling a consulting project.
- Applying a logical problem-solving model.
- Collecting and analyzing data.
- Developing client-focused conclusions and recommendations.
- Building trust-based client relationships.
- Influencing the client and creating a persuasive case.
- Presenting and reporting proposals and recommendations to the client.
- Understanding the dynamics of organizational transformation and individual change.
- Managing change.
- Project implementation.
- Reporting to the client.
- Project closure.
City University of London
Overview:
City, University of London is a public research university located in London, England. It is known for its focus on business, practice, and the professions, offering a wide range of undergraduate and postgraduate programs. The university is renowned for its strong academic reputation and its commitment to providing students with a high-quality learning experience.

Merger with St George's:
City University of London has merged with St George's, University of London, forming a new institution called City St George's, University of London.Awards and Accreditations:

City University of London is a member of the University of London, a federation of 18 independent colleges and institutes.Entry Requirements:
For UK Students:
- Minimum 2:1 Honours (or equivalent) degree in a quantitative discipline such as business, finance, economics, engineering, mathematics, science, or technology
- Relevant professional or practical experience will be an advantage
For International Students:
- Minimum 2:1 Honours (or equivalent) degree in a quantitative discipline such as business, finance, economics, engineering, mathematics, science, or technology
- Minimum score of 7.0 in IELTS (with no component lower than 6.5) or equivalent English language qualification (TOEFL, Pearson PTE Academic or CAE)
- Relevant professional or practical experience will be an advantage
Language Proficiency Requirements:
- Applicants whose first language is not English are required to have a demonstrably high level of fluency in the language, typically evidenced by achieving the minimum scores as documented below for IELTS or equivalent tests:
- Minimum 7.0 in IELTS (with no component lower than 6.5)
- TOEFL: equivalent level to IELTS 7.0
- Pearson PTE Academic: equivalent level to IELTS 7.0
- CAE: equivalent level to IELTS 7.0 # Disclaimer:
